#a17129 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a17129 is composed of 63.1% red, 44.3%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 36 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 39.6%. #a17129 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e252 with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a17129 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a17129 has RGB values of R:161, G:113,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.75,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10580265.

Shades and Tints of #a17129
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a17129
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b665f is the less saturated color, while #c87902 is the most saturated one.
